Maurine Claire
Garretson
October 20, 1938 – May 17, 2026
Maurine Claire Garretson of Eaton, CO went to be with her Lord and Savior on May 17, 2026, at the age of 87 peacefully in her home. She was born in Greeley, CO to Roland and Edith Johnson on October 20, 1938. She grew up on a farm outside of Galeton, Colorado. Her family attended the Eaton Free Church until she graduated from Galeton High School as valedictorian in 1956.
She grew up always interested in sewing and 4-H. In her senior year of high school, she entered a “make it yourself with wool” contest. Her project was a beautiful wool suit and won the local, state and national contest. Her winning prize was a trip to Europe where she visited several countries.
After high school, she went right to work for Shell Oil Company of Denver, CO located in the Fisher Tower. In the fall of 1957, she enrolled in college at Colorado A & M in Ft. Collins, Colorado. While there, she met Zeke Garretson from Haxtun, CO. They were married in December of 1958 and enjoyed almost 68 years of marriage.
Maurine was active in business most of her life. After their wedding, Maurine worked in the school office at Peetz High School where Zeke taught and coached multiple sports. It was during this time that their son Todd was born in 1960. Later they moved to Holyoke, CO where their daughter Kristy was born in 1963. Their third child Eric was then born later in 1969.
In 1965, Maurine and Zeke bought a sporting goods business in Sterling, CO. Maurine was secretary and kept the books for the business for over 20 years. In 1979, they moved to Greeley, CO. They opened Garretson Sports Center in Greeley in 1983. Maurine remained active with the business for several more years. Later on, she became a loan officer at First National Bank in Greeley. She later ran her own business, Maurine’s Fashion Center, in two locations. Later she would become a realtor in the Greeley area and top producer, winning many awards. She was a realtor for more than 25 years.
Maurine was great cook and enjoyed entertaining many guests in her home. Her pies were one of her specialties. She loved playing cards and traveling with her family throughout the United States. Her love for fashion was evident until her end of days, always meticulous from her nails to her shoes.
She is survived by her husband Zeke; her sons, Todd Garretson (Cheri) and Eric Garretson; and daughter, Kristy Desser (Ray); 6 grandkids; 10 great-grandkids; and 2 great-great-grandkids. She is preceded in death by her parents, a son, a daughter, and a grandson.
